1st Digimon Adventure tri. Film Earns 218 Million Yen

posted on by Egan Loo

The first Digimon Adventure tri. chapter sold 139,408 tickets for 218 million yen (about US$1.80 million) as of Wednesday, December 16. It has been about a month since the movie opened in 10 theaters on November 20.

The film's theatrical run has been extended from the originally planned three weeks to at least four weeks. It ranked #1 on the mini theater ranking chart for four weekends in a row. The regular retail release of the Blu-ray Disc and DVD will ship on December 18.

The film sold 36,000 tickets for 59 million yen (about US$480,000) in its first two days. It then sold 110,000 tickets for 180 million yen (about US$1.5 million) in its first 16 days.

The second film, Digimon Adventure tri. Ketsui (Determination), will open in Japan on March 12, and its Blu-ray Disc and DVD will debut at retailers on April 2.

Crunchyroll is streaming the "first four episodes" of the Digimon Adventure tri. anime for users in the United States, Canada, South Africa, Australia, New Zealand, and Latin America. Crunchyroll plans to stream the "next chapter" of the series in March 2016.
